Breast Size Estimation App

This is a PyQt5-based GUI application that utilizes machine learning to estimate breast size from uploaded images. The system allows for prediction, feedback logging, and exporting user feedback to Excel for further analysis.

Features

  • Image Upload: Users can upload .jpg, .jpeg, or .png images.
  • Prediction: Uses a trained model to estimate breast size.
  • Feedback Logging: Users can correct predictions and leave textual feedback.
  • Excel Export: Feedback can be exported to a structured Excel file.
  • Multi-threaded Prediction: Keeps the UI responsive during inference.
  • Style and UX: Clean UI with styled widgets and progress indication.

Setup Instructions

Prerequisites

Ensure you have the following installed:

  • Python 3.7+
  • pip (Python package installer)

Install Requirements

pip install -r requirements.txt

Run the Application

python gui_app.py

Note: The GUI assumes there is a module named breast_size_estimator.py that contains the BreastSizeEstimator class with methods for preparing data and making predictions.

Feedback Logs

Feedback is stored in the feedback_logs/ directory as timestamped .txt files. These can be exported via the GUI to an Excel file.
